Output 684b90a3f5ab1833e0d7d283df3263a5581abe1cc2a280e52949d1123c214eed:0

value
2617572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7de6661f03ec3522dcdfb9d095bff366b0d6452f OP_EQUALVERIFY OP_CHECKSIG
address
1CUhUNo5pPFEH4DwJxZyAME54vYZT66ADZ
transaction
684b90a3f5ab1833e0d7d283df3263a5581abe1cc2a280e52949d1123c214eed
confirmations
502830
spent
true